COBB’S COACHES.

THE BANK PUTS ON THE SCREW.

By Telegraph—Press Association—Copyright

Brisbane, May 13. Cobb's manager states that the company’s overdraft in connection with the carriage of mails has reached such a point that the Queensland National Bank has declined to finance them any longer unless a guarantee is given not to increase itfurther.

Cobb auked the Federal Government to give a guarantee or inereaso the subsidy, but the latter refused.

The probability is that the Government will call upon the sureties to go on with the contract, bus it is unlikely they will do so. Failing that, arrangements will bo made, if possible, for tho National Bank to carry on the work. The stoppage has caused consternation throughout Queensland.

Melbourne, May 18. In tho Senate Mr Drake stated that he had called upon the sureties of the Queensland mail contract to carry out their obligations. If this is not done they are now arranging to carry on at the risk of the sureties.
